A wide, sunlit courtyard paved with large, gray square tiles leads towards several traditional Indonesian buildings. The courtyard is mostly empty, with a few shadows cast by unseen trees. To the left, a white, ornate structure with arched openings and decorative carvings stands prominently. It appears to be an entrance or a pavilion. Beyond this structure, more buildings with reddish-brown tile roofs are visible, interspersed with lush green trees. One of these buildings has a white facade and is also decorated with intricate carvings. A person in dark clothing is standing near one of these buildings, facing away from the camera, looking at something inside. Several potted plants are placed around the buildings, adding touches of greenery to the scene. The sky above is a clear, pale blue. The architecture suggests a historical or cultural site. Based on the architectural style and common tourist destinations in Cirebon, Indonesia, this scene likely depicts a part of the Keraton Kasepuhan (Sultan Palace of Kasepuhan).
